Master Your Resource Management

Resource management is a crucial skill to master in Factorio. To ensure your factory runs efficiently, always keep track of your essential resources like iron, copper, coal, and oil. Use dedicated storage and well-organized conveyor belts to streamline resource transportation and minimize bottlenecks.

Balancing your resource extraction is the key to steady production. While it may be tempting to focus on mining one resource extensively, an even extraction will prevent shortages that can halt your entire production line. Always monitor your mining drills and use splitters to evenly distribute resources across multiple production lines.

Automation can greatly improve your resource management. Utilize blueprints and automated assemblers to create a scalable and expandable production system. Automating the process eliminates human error and ensures a consistent flow of resources to different sections of your factory.

Prioritize technology that enhances resource extraction and processing. Researching technologies that improve mining speed, increase storage capacities, and enable advanced logistics systems will provide a significant boost to your factory's productivity and resource management.

Efficient resource management isn't solely about accumulation but also about waste reduction. Recycling and reusing materials from deconstructed machines or obsolete equipment can conserve valuable resources. Carefully plan your factory layout to minimize resource wastage and streamline production processes.

Understand the Basics of Automation

Automation is the cornerstone of Factorio, and understanding its basics will set you on the path to efficient and scalable production. In Factorio, automation refers to the use of machines, conveyors, robots, and blueprints to streamline your resource collection, processing, and manufacturing processes. Mastering automation means fewer manual tasks and a smoother, more productive gameplay experience.

The first step in automation is adeptly using transport belts and inserters. Transport belts are crucial for moving materials throughout your factory, while inserters are responsible for loading and unloading items from machines. Ensure you place these components strategically to create efficient, uninterrupted workflows. Consider the direction of belts and the reach of inserters to optimize the flow of goods. When done correctly, this basic setup can drastically reduce the time you spend on mundane tasks.

Next, you need to understand the role of assemblers. Assemblers are machines that craft items from raw materials. By connecting assemblers with transport belts and inserters, you unlock a new level of production efficiency. Start by automating the production of essential items like iron plates, copper plates, and electric circuits. These components are foundational for more advanced technologies, so automating their production early on sets up a strong operational backbone.

One often overlooked aspect is the power supply for your automated systems. Maintaining a consistent and sufficient power supply is crucial to keeping everything running smoothly. Ensure that you continually upgrade your power infrastructure to meet the growing demands of your factory. Investing in renewable energy sources, like solar panels, and learning how to set up accumulator banks can future-proof your automation efforts.

Lastly, blueprints are your best friends. Factorio allows you to create blueprints of efficient setups you've designed, enabling you to replicate complex layouts with ease. Use blueprints to reproduce high-efficiency production lines, ensuring that your factory expands without sacrificing organization or productivity. Properly utilizing blueprints can save you hours of planning and troubleshooting, allowing you to focus on innovation and expansion.

Strategize Your Factory Layout

One of the most critical aspects of mastering Factorio is optimizing your factory layout. Strategic planning of your factory layout can significantly improve efficiency and resource management, helping you scale production smoothly as you progress through the game. Begin by segmenting your factory into different zones, each dedicated to specific functions such as mining, production, and research. This approach ensures a structured workflow and minimizes the complexity of your production lines.

Employ a modular design when constructing your factory. With a modular layout, you can easily expand or modify sections without disrupting the entire operation. This layout also simplifies troubleshooting when things go wrong. Use conveyor belts and inserters in a manner that facilitates smooth and fast movement of resources between modules. Group related machines together, like smelters near mining drills, to cut down on transportation time and energy.

Leave ample space between machines and conveyor belts for future expansion and upgrades. As your factory grows, you'll need the flexibility to add more machines, belts, or even new pathways. Tight, cramped layouts can lead to bottlenecks and make it difficult to diagnose problems. Keeping a long-term perspective when planning your layout will save you the hassle of major overhauls later on.

Optimize your power distribution by placing power poles strategically. Ensure that every machine within your factory has access to a reliable power source. Cluster your power poles to create a robust power grid that can be easily expanded as you integrate more complex machinery and systems into your factory. This not only ensures operational efficiency but also minimizes the downtime caused by power shortages.

Finally, consider the flow of materials throughout your factory. Maintain a balanced input and output ratio to prevent shortages or overflows. Use splitters and underground belts to manage your resource flow effectively. A well-balanced supply chain ensures that each section of your factory receives the necessary materials to function optimally, avoiding unnecessary delays and keeping your production lines running smoothly.

Prioritize Research and Technology

In Factorio, optimizing your production line hinges on harnessing the power of research and technology. As a beginner, it's critical to prioritize unlocking new technologies that enhance efficiency and expand your capabilities. The sooner you invest in research, the faster you can scale your factory, automate tedious tasks, and repel enemies effectively.

Start by setting up a dedicated lab area early in the game. Consistently feed these labs with the required science packs, which will enable you to progress through the tech tree. Pay close attention to key technologies such as automation, logistics, and mining drills, as these will significantly expedite your resource gathering and production processes.

Furthermore, don't overlook the benefits of military research. Investing in defensive technologies such as walls, turrets, and advanced weaponry can help you fend off alien threats and maintain the integrity of your burgeoning factory. Remember, a well-defended base is just as crucial as an efficient production line.

By prioritizing research and technology, you'll set a strong foundation for your factory's growth, ensuring you're always ahead of the competition. So keep those labs running, stay focused on essential upgrades, and watch as your efficiency soars.

Optimize Your Power Usage

Efficient power management is crucial to the smooth operation of your growing factory in Factorio. As your factory expands, your energy demands will increase, making it imperative to optimize your power usage. Start by regularly auditing your power grid to identify and replace inefficient machines. Reducing unnecessary machinery and upgrading to more energy-efficient versions can significantly lower your power consumption.

Solar panels and accumulators should be a vital part of your power strategy. Solar panels provide a renewable and sustainable energy source, while accumulators store excess power to handle spikes in energy demand during the night. This combination ensures a steady energy supply and minimizes reliance on polluting sources like coal.

Automated processes such as smart inserters and logistics networks contribute to efficient energy use. Smart inserters react to conditions set by you, reducing idle power consumption. Simultaneously, logistic networks optimize resource distribution, ensuring that all parts of your factory receive the necessary materials without unnecessary transport, which can be energy-intensive.

Centralized production facilities can also streamline power usage. By consolidating production into a single area close to your power supply, you reduce the energy lost in transportation and the need for long power lines, which can be inefficient.

Finally, consider implementing an energy monitoring system. Regularly tracking your power consumption patterns allows you to identify peak usage times and adjust your production schedule to balance the load. This not only distributes energy usage more evenly but also helps you anticipate future expansions and prepare accordingly.

By following these tips, you can optimize your power usage in Factorio, ensuring that your factory runs efficiently and sustainably as it grows.

Efficient Transportation Systems

Efficient transportation systems are the backbone of any successful factory in Factorio. To optimize your logistics, start by setting up a well-organized layout for your conveyor belts. Make sure to plan belt routes in a way that minimizes intersections and ensures a smooth flow of materials. Use underground belts and splitters strategically to avoid congestion and keep your production lines moving seamlessly.

While belts are essential in the early game, don't forget to transition to more advanced transportation methods as your factory grows. Trains, for instance, are incredibly effective for long-distance transport and can handle massive volumes of goods. When setting up rail networks, consider using dual tracks to facilitate two-way traffic and avoid delays. Proper signaling is crucial to prevent train collisions and ensure efficient operations.

Additionally, logistic robots offer a flexible and scalable solution for managing your item transfers. They are particularly useful for handling complex tasks that involve multiple item types or require rapid adjustments to production demands. To maximize their efficiency, ensure your roboports cover the entire working area and always have sufficient power supply. Combining these advanced transportation systems with a well-thought-out layout will significantly enhance your factory's productivity.

Defend Against Alien Threats

One crucial aspect of thriving in Factorio is learning to defend against alien threats effectively. The native fauna, often referred to as biters, will continuously evolve and increase in numbers, making it imperative to establish strong defenses early on.

First and foremost, research and deploy automated turrets. Gun turrets are a solid starting point, providing reliable security around your primary base. Position them near critical infrastructure and frequently traveled paths for maximum coverage. As your tech level increases, replace these with laser turrets for more powerful and cost-effective protection.

Walls are another essential component of your defense strategy. Build robust perimeter walls around your base to slow down and funnel approaching aliens. Double-layered walls provide extra durability and can significantly delay enemy progress, granting your turrets more time to eliminate threats.

Don't underestimate the importance of regular patrols and radar coverage. Use radars to continually scout your surroundings and detect new alien nests. Set up patrol routes for your combat units to address smaller incursions and prevent aliens from establishing nests too close to your base.

Resource management also plays a pivotal role in maintaining your defenses. Ensure a steady supply of ammunition or energy (for laser turrets) to avoid running out of critical supplies during an attack. Automate your production lines to replenish your defensive resources without constant manual intervention.

Finally, consider setting up remote outposts to confront enemy nests before they grow too large. Equipping these outposts with their own defenses reduces the pressure on your main base and offers valuable buffer zones. Using artillery is an excellent choice for these tasks, allowing you to target and destroy alien hives from a distance.

By prioritizing and continuously enhancing your defenses, you'll be well-prepared to tackle the escalating alien threats in Factorio, ensuring the survival and growth of your industrial empire.

Scale Your Production

In Factorio, scaling your production efficiently is key to thriving as your factory grows. Begin by automating basic resources such as iron and copper, and then progressively move towards more complex products. Establish assembly lines that ensure a steady supply of intermediate goods like gears and circuits. As your needs evolve, expand these production lines by building additional assemblers and resource extractors.

Don't hesitate to revisit earlier setups for optimization. Upgrading conveyors, inserters, and factories can significantly enhance throughput. Also, consider implementing logistic networks to automate item transportation between distant factory sections. This minimizes manual interventions and maximizes production flow.

Another crucial element is balancing your input and output rates. Ensure your mines, smelters, and assemblers are harmoniously synchronized so bottlenecks don't halt your progress. Use splitter and belt balancer techniques to distribute resources evenly across your production chains.

Lastly, prioritize research for advanced technologies that can further scale your production. Modules like productivity, speed, and efficiency can be game-changers. Designating areas for module factories can provide a continuous upgrade path and ensure your factory operates at peak performance.

Utilize Blueprints for Efficiency

One of the most powerful tools in Factorio for achieving optimal efficiency is the use of blueprints. Blueprints allow players to create templates for complex factories, saving hours of time on repetitive tasks and ensuring uniformity across multiple installations. By utilizing blueprints, you can quickly replicate intricate designs and layouts, maintaining a high level of precision and streamlining your production processes.

When creating blueprints, focus on modularity and scalability. This approach allows you to easily expand your factory as your needs grow without major overhauls. Blueprints can include anything from simple assembler setups to sophisticated railway systems. Ensure you label and categorize them effectively for quick access, and don't forget to share your blueprints with the community or download popular ones to gain new insights and ideas.

Another key advantage of blueprints is the ability to customize and adapt them on the fly. As you gather more resources and upgrade your technologies, you can modify existing blueprints to incorporate new, more efficient components. This adaptability will help keep your factory running smoothly as you progress through the game\'s various challenges.

Finally, leverage the power of blueprint books to keep your designs organized. Blueprint books can store multiple blueprints in a single, easy-to-manage interface. This organization is crucial for large projects where you might need to switch between different setups quickly. Keep your blueprints updated and categorized in books to enhance your overall gameplay experience.

Connect with the Factorio Community

One of the most enriching aspects of Factorio is its vibrant community, a treasure trove of knowledge and inspiration. To truly enhance your gaming experience, dive into forums like the Factorio subreddit or official Factorio forums. These platforms are brimming with seasoned players eager to share tips, blueprints, and best practices that can elevate your game from beginner to expert level. By engaging actively in these discussions, you'll uncover unique strategies and solutions that are not immediately obvious through gameplay alone.

Another fantastic resource is the numerous Factorio Discord servers. Here, real-time communication allows for instant troubleshooting and advice, making it an excellent avenue for new players needing immediate help. Additionally, social media platforms like Twitter and YouTube hold a wealth of tutorials, playthroughs, and live streams from influential gamers and content creators. Subscribing to channels that focus on Factorio can provide you with curated, high-quality insights tailored to all aspects of the game, from basic setups to intricate factory designs.

Don't underestimate the power of modding communities as well. Factorio's modding scene is robust, with creators constantly developing new content that can significantly alter or improve your gameplay experience. Websites like the Factorio Mods portal offer an array of mods that can help optimize your factory, improve user interface, or introduce entirely new concepts and challenges. Being part of these communities not only expands your understanding and enjoyment of the game but also enables you to contribute your own ideas and feedback, thereby enhancing the overall game for everyone involved.
